5Arms • 400VP Blocking Voltage • 5mA Sensitivity • Zero-Crossing Detection • DC Control, AC Output • Optically Isolated • Low EMI and RFI Generation • High Noise Immunity • Flammability Rating UL 94 V-0 Applications • Programmable Control • Process Control • Power Control Panels • Remote Switching • Gas Pump Electronics • Contactors • Large Relays • Solenoids • Motors • Heaters CPC1943 Optically Coupled AC Power Switch Description The CPC1943 is an AC Solid State Switch using optical coupling with dual power SCR outputs to produce an alternative to optocoupler and Triac circuits.
The CPC1943 switches are robust enough to provide a blocking voltage of up to 400VP .
In addition, tightly controlled zero cross circuitry ensures switching of AC loads without the generation of transients.
The input and output circuits are optically coupled to provide 3750Vrms of isolation and noise immunity between control and load circuits.
As a result the CPC1943 is well suited for industrial environments where electromagnetic interference could disrupt the operation of electromechanical relays.
